Wbr Alexander ====================================================== Hi, The update from 2.0.x CE version to 2.0.60 is similar to upgrade from 1.6.x. You need to remove old packages and install 2.0.60 that should start with all config and metadata files from previous version. We recommend starting from the master server. Before any deinstallation/installationplease make sure that you have valid backup of your config files and metadata files. ------ Pozdrawiam, Krzysztof Kielak -----Original Message----- From: "Neddy, NH.
